Following IVE member Jang Wonyoung and Cortis, RIIZE member Sungchan has been swept into an airport etiquette controversy.

On the 9th, Sungchan visited the airport with his members to depart for a fan meeting in Japan.

In videos posted on social media, he wore jeans, a black short-sleeve T-shirt, and a cap pulled low for a casual look. While having his identity verified inside the airport, Sungchan did not remove his cap fully and instead lifted the brim slightly. In another clip, as he walked through a crowd of fans, a sasaeng fan came up right beside him to film on a smartphone, and he appeared to nudge it away with his elbow.

As the videos spread across multiple online communities, Sungchan's behavior at the airport became a hot-button issue. Defending him, some netizens said, "Sasaengs aren't fans," "If they hadn't chased him that far and filmed like that, none of this would have happened," and "Do idols not get any privacy?" Others pushed back, saying, "No matter what, you shouldn't hit someone," "Jang Wonyoung gets dragged, but Sungchan gets a pass?" and "He's being sloppy with ID verification again."

Jang Wonyoung had previously faced backlash over how she handled ID verification at the airport. In May, she visited Gimpo Airport to depart for Shanghai, China. Wearing a hat and mask that covered most of her face, she was seen only slightly lowering her mask for a security officer, sparking an attitude controversy along with accusations of special treatment during exit procedures. The uproar even prompted formal civil complaints calling for clearer standards and official guidance on ID checks.

Afterward, Jang Wonyoung appeared to take the criticism to heart. On the 23rd of last month, as she departed from Gimpo Airport for Japan for her world tour schedule, she arrived without a mask, hat, or any face-covering accessories, drawing attention.

Cortis has also apologized after arriving late to the airport and delaying a flight. Recently, posts spread in online communities alleging that Cortis was late to boarding for a flight returning from Paris to Incheon International Airport. BigHit Music explained that boarding was delayed due to road congestion following a traffic accident and offered an apology to passengers on the same flight.

With incidents like these, idols' airport behavior continues to spark divisive debate. Given the intense, often excessive attention focused on them, both artists and fans may need to exercise more caution.
